Background
A unique opportunity has arisen to become part of the University of Birmingham and to join our mission to deliver a world class British university education in the global city and international hub of Dubai.
In March 2022 the University of Birmingham opened a new campus in Dubai and we are seeking to appoint a Teaching Fellow to teach our Foundation year for integrated undergraduate degrees in Economics and Business Management. The role will be based in Dubai.
Role Summary
Contributing to the teaching and administration associated with the Foundation year, we are looking for a qualified and experienced tutor to teach modules in Economics, Mathematics (Statistics & Data) & Quantitative Methods. Led by the Foundation Year Deputy Director of Social Sciences, Business and Law, the post holder will work alongside English Language Teaching Fellows (Teaching Academic English and Study Skills) to ensure students successfully complete their programme and are prepared for undergraduate study.
